💡 Tips

  • Visit the 'Eyes of Vinodol' viewpoints, which offer spectacular panoramas just a few minutes' drive from Mali Dol.
  • Plan your trips to the sea (Crikvenica) for early morning to avoid the struggle for parking in the coastal town.
  • Visit Drivenik Castle, but check with the Vinodol Tourist Board in advance if guided interior tours are available.
  • Use the hinterland walking trails to explore the flora of the Vinodol valley away from the tourist paths.
  • In August, the 'Rose of Vinodol' festival takes place, a great opportunity to get to know local wines and customs.

🍽 Food

🍽
Bribirski Prisnac

A savory cake made with ham, cheese, and eggs, the protected culinary heritage of the Vinodol valley.

🍽
Sage Honey

This region is famous for its sage honey; try it directly from small beekeepers in the area.

🍽
Dishes with Forest Herbs

In the mountain huts above Mali Dol, game dishes are often served with freshly gathered herbs from the forest.

Mali Dol is located in the hinterland of Kraljevica in the Primorje-Gorski Kotar County. The settlement is part of the fertile Vinodol Valley, historically known for its viticulture and strategic fortifications. The village has preserved its authentic rural character, with traditional stone houses and a quiet atmosphere away from mass tourism. In the surroundings, visitors find numerous marked hiking and cycling trails leading through the karst landscape. From nearby elevations, there are views of the Bakar Bay and the island of Krk. The proximity to the Adriatic coast allows reaching the beaches of Kraljevica or Crikvenica in just 10 to 15 minutes by car. Culturally, the region is closely linked to the Frankopan and Zrinski noble families, whose legacy is visible in the surrounding castles. Mali Dol is an excellent starting point for exploring the Vinodol forts like Drivenik or Grižane. The local cuisine gives specialties from the hinterland, such as homemade cheese and meat dishes.
